Riede Leads Devils In Sweep of Home Quad-Match

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 | Box Score 3 MADISON, N.J. – It was a successful Saturday for the host FDU-Florham Devils volleyball team (15-15, 2-2 MAC). They finished the day with a perfect 3-0 record as they defeated Gwynedd-Mercy, Rutgers-Camden, and Lancaster Bible to reach the .500 mark on the season.

Senior Helena Riede (Haworth, N.J./Northern Valley Demarest) led the way for the Devils, totaling 37 kills on the afternoon, including a monstrous 21-kill performance in the team's match against Rutgers-Camden.

The Devils opened the day with a straight-set sweep of the Gwynedd-Mercey Griffins (3-20). Devils setter Maggie Kaszuba (Manahawkin, N.J./Southern Regional) handed out 19 assists in the victory with the Devils cruising (25-9, 25-9, 25-7).

FDU took on Rutgers-Camden (4-19) in their second match of the day, which resulted in another win for the home Devils. Riede exploded in the victory for FDU, tallying a match-high 21 kills and eight digs.  The Devils claimed the match 3-1 (25-20, 13-25, 25-20, 25-21).

In the quad-match finale, the Devils defeated the Lancaster Bible Chargers (11-16) in four sets (19-25, 25-12, 25-15, 25-17). After dropping the first set, the Devils rallied to take three in a row which was aided by double-digit kills from Riede and Erin Fleming (Oxford, N.J./Warren Hills).

Devils head coach Al Campora picked up career win number 298 today and is closing in on his milestone 300th victory.
